Tax Credits for Insulated Garage Doors

Insulated garage doors offer energy savings, tax credit and style replacing a garage door in 2009 and 2010 won’t just add style and curb appeal to your home – it can also save you money off the bottom line (up to $1500) of your income taxes.

The stimulus legislation signed by President Obama on Feb, 17, 2009 provides tax credits for energy-efficient home improvements, including qualifying insulated garage doors. that means that adding a new garage door in 2009 or 2010 can save you money by helping to lower home energy consumption and costs, anD it will help pay for itself this year through the tax credit incentive.
